2024 Cadillac LYRIQ Reviews Summary

After a shortened 2023 introduction, the 2024 Lyriq is the first full model year of Cadillac's midsize electric SUV. The Lyriq is the luxury version of the GM Ultium EV platform used in other EV SUVs, including the Chevrolet Blazer EV, Honda Prologue, and Acura ZDX. With ample power, just over 300 miles of range, and a properly upscale interior that finally looks different than a Chevy, the Lyriq is a good contender if you're shopping for a higher-priced, two-row electric SUV. We tested a fully-loaded Lyriq Sport at nearly $80,000.

Verdict: As an EV, the Lyriq is average. As a Cadillac, it’s much better than anything else in the showroom. Traditional brand hallmarks, such as a cavernous back seat and a gentle ride, blend with big screens and significantly improved material quality. But it's still not up to the luxury standard that Cadillac promises.

2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S Reviews Summary

Available in GLS 450, GLS 580, AMG GLS 63, and Maybach GLS model series, the 2024 Mercedes GLS offers something for anyone who can afford it. This year, minor styling modifications, fresh colors and trim, more standard equipment, enhanced off-roading technology, and a new version of its MBUX (Mercedes Benz User Experience) infotainment system update the large three-row SUV for 2024. The changes are welcome, improving an already appealing luxury vehicle.

Verdict: Often, when you buy something expensive, it fails to meet expectations. That’s not the case with the terrific 2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S-Class. Yes, the price of entry is steep. But the gratification of living with one every day makes it worthwhile.

Look and feel

2024 Cadillac LYRIQ

9/10

2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S

9/10

The 2024 Cadillac LYRIQ was a striking vehicle with a design that commanded attention. Its exterior styling was reminiscent of a long sedan, with a long hood and low ground clearance, drawing inspiration from the classic Seville Elegante of the early 1980s. The LYRIQ featured vertical light bars with nine LED headlights that performed a light show upon unlocking, surrounded by a solid grille with lighting effects. The Sport trim had a more subdued appearance with a dark triangular motif. The vehicle's wraparound taillights and fender-mounted vertical lights created a bold visual statement, while the steeply raked glass window added to its unique silhouette. Inside, the LYRIQ boasted luxurious details, including leather-wrapped seats, polished window switches, and a sweeping 33-inch OLED display that integrated seamlessly into the interior design.

In contrast, the 2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S exuded a more understated elegance with its modern design. The GLS 450 test vehicle featured 22-inch AMG rims, a new silver four-louver grille, and polished metal accents, all complemented by a Twilight Blue paint color. Inside, the GLS 450 showcased a Bahia Brown over Black interior with natural-grain Grey Oak trim, polished aluminum accents, and the rich detailing Mercedes is known for. The GLS offered a comfortable and luxurious cabin experience, with features like heated and ventilated front seats, a new steering wheel design, and a panoramic sunroof. The interior was spacious, with ample legroom and headroom, making it a pleasant place to spend time.

Performance

2024 Cadillac LYRIQ

5/10

2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S

8/10

The 2024 Cadillac LYRIQ, despite its sporty exterior, was more about comfort than performance. It excelled on the interstate, offering a calm and poised ride with a dual-motor powertrain producing 500 horsepower and 450 pound-feet of torque. The standard setup was a single rear motor with 340 hp and 325 lb-ft. The LYRIQ's 102-kilowatt-hour battery pack provided a claimed range of 314 miles with rear-wheel drive and 307 miles with all-wheel drive, though real-world testing showed closer to 260 miles. Charging was efficient, with the ability to top up to 80 percent in about 30 to 35 minutes. However, the LYRIQ's handling was hindered by its weight, leading to understeer and uninspiring steering feel. The braking system was strong, but the vehicle's heft raised concerns about its performance under hard use.

The 2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S 450, on the other hand, delivered a smooth and powerful driving experience with its turbocharged 3.0-liter inline six-cylinder engine, producing 375 horsepower and 369 pound-feet of torque. The GLS 450 accelerated to 60 mph in 5.8 seconds, aided by a mild-hybrid system that provided an instant torque boost. The nine-speed automatic transmission and variable 4Matic all-wheel-drive system offered a refined driving experience, with selectable driving modes for tailored dynamics. The GLS 450's adaptive air suspension and massive Continental tires contributed to its impressive handling, allowing it to navigate twisty roads with ease. The brakes performed admirably, providing smooth stops in city driving. The GLS also featured an Off-Road menu within MBUX for enhanced off-road capability.

Form and function

2024 Cadillac LYRIQ

5/10

2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S

7/10

The 2024 Cadillac LYRIQ faced some challenges in terms of build quality and functionality. Issues such as misaligned rear fenders, a loose motorized charging port, and a problematic pull-out tray in the dash were noted. The floating center console lacked usability, and the glovebox was inconvenient to access while driving. Despite these drawbacks, the LYRIQ offered generous headroom and legroom, with a spacious back seat. However, its cargo space was limited, with 28 cubic feet behind the seats and 60.8 cubic feet when folded.

The 2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S, equipped with the AMG Line package, featured sportier styling but had side sill trim that could be inconvenient when entering or exiting the vehicle. The GLS offered a comfortable and luxurious interior with supple leather surfaces, massaging front seats, and a wide range of adjustments. The second-row captain's chairs provided excellent thigh support, and the panoramic sunroof added to the sense of space. However, accessing the third-row seat was cumbersome, and the space was snug for adults. The GLS offered practical cargo space, with 17.4 cubic feet behind the third-row seat, 42.7 cubic feet behind the second row, and a maximum of 84.7 cubic feet behind the front seats.

Technology

2024 Cadillac LYRIQ

9/10

2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S

9/10

The 2024 Cadillac LYRIQ featured a 33-inch OLED screen with three sections, offering touch-enabled controls for lighting and gauge cluster layouts. The infotainment system ran native Google Maps and Google Assistant, with w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to as standard. The available Super Cruise system provided hands-free driving capabilities, and the 19-speaker AKG stereo offered variable surround sound modes.

The 2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S was equipped with the latest MBUX infotainment system, featuring a 12.3-inch digital instrumentation panel and a 12.3-inch infotainment touchscreen. The system offered improved graphics and themes, with intuitive touchscreen operation and outstanding natural voice recognition technology. However, touch-sensitive controls on the steering wheel and center console touchpad could cause unintentional changes to the displays. The MBUX system also included augmented reality for navigation, enhancing the overall user experience.

Safety

2024 Cadillac LYRIQ

7/10

2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S

10/10

The 2024 Cadillac LYRIQ had not been crash-tested by the NHTSA or IIHS at the time of writing. It came standard with forward automatic emergency braking, lane-keep assist, blind-spot monitoring, and Cadillac's Safety Alert Seat. Optional features included adaptive cruise control, a 360-degree camera system, and rear emergency braking.

The 2024 Mercedes-Benz GLS offered a comprehensive suite of safety features, with over 20 significant systems. The advanced driving assistance systems (ADAS) could be adjusted through MBUX, allowing for customization of alerts and sensitivity. The GLS's ADAS performed well during testing, with smooth and subtle operation of adaptive cruise control and lane-centering assist systems. The forward-collision warning and lane-departure warning systems were effective without being intrusive.
